Turn text and code into diagrams with Mermaid. Easily create flowcharts, charts, and more right from your browser. No design skills needed.
Create diagrams from text or code instantly
Mermaid lets you quickly turn plain text or code into clean, professional diagrams and charts. Whether you need flowcharts, sequence diagrams, or other visualizations, you can generate them directly in your browser without the need for design experience.
It’s great for developers, students, and anyone who wants to visualize ideas or processes easily. You simply write out the structure in text, and Mermaid transforms it into a graphic you can use in documents, presentations, or wikis.
With helpful tutorials, an open editor, and easy integration options, Mermaid makes diagramming simple, efficient, and accessible for everyone.
Discover websites similar to Mermaid.js.org based on shared categories, topics, and features.
Graphviz offers open source software for creating diagrams and visualizing complex graphs, making it easy to represent networks and relationships.
Create interactive timelines and maps quickly by connecting your spreadsheet. TimeMapper lets you visualize events and places in a simple, free tool.
Create complex queries and filters easily with this jQuery plugin, offering a user-friendly interface for building custom search or filter rules.
Explore the theory and code behind photorealistic computer graphics with the Physically Based Rendering book and its open-source rendering engine.
Defence Force is a hub for Oric and Atari retro software development, offering tools, emulators, and resources for classic computing enthusiasts.
Explore Fabrice Bellard's projects, including text compression tools and programming resources, all on his personal homepage for developers and tech fans.
Free Pascal offers a powerful, open source Pascal compiler supporting many platforms and architectures, plus tools and documentation for developers.
Official Less.js documentation for developers to learn, use, and reference Less, a CSS extension language with variables, mixins, and functions.
SWIG is a free tool that helps connect C and C++ code with many other programming languages, making it easier to build interfaces and prototypes.
GraalVM is an advanced JDK that lets you build faster, smaller applications with native image compilation for Java and other languages.
Compile and explore C++, Rust, Go, and more online, instantly seeing the generated assembly code and comparing outputs across multiple compilers.
Apache Thrift helps you build scalable services that work across multiple programming languages with efficient code generation and integration tools.
PostCSS lets you transform and enhance your CSS using JavaScript plugins for auto-prefixing, next-gen syntax, linting, and custom workflows.
vvvv offers a visual live-programming environment for .NET, helping you quickly prototype and build interactive projects using an intuitive interface.
Scalameta is a toolkit for reading, analyzing, transforming, and generating Scala code, with APIs and tools for developers and IDE integration.
Rocq is an interactive theorem prover and dependently-typed programming language for verifying mathematics and code, supporting rigorous proofs.
p5.js is a free, open-source platform that helps you learn coding and create art with JavaScript, welcoming artists, beginners, and educators alike.
CodeBeautify offers free online tools to format, beautify, validate, and convert code or data like JSON, XML, CSS, and more for developers.
Quickly minify your JavaScript and CSS code online or use the tool in your project to reduce file size and improve website performance.
FreeMarker is a Java template engine for generating web pages, emails, and other text files from templates and dynamic data using Java applications.
Create UML diagrams from plain text with PlantUML. Quickly design, edit, and export various diagram types in formats like PNG, SVG, and LaTeX.
Create customizable spiral diagrams easily for math, art, or teaching with this simple online tool—no downloads or signup needed.
Create, edit, and share diagrams online with AI-powered tools for visualizing processes, systems, and ideas. Collaborate easily with your team in real time.
Create, customize, and share mind maps online with MindMeister. Collaborate in real time, add images and notes, and organize ideas on any device.
Create, organize, and share concept maps to visualize ideas and knowledge. CmapTools helps with learning, research, and collaborative projects.
yWorks offers advanced tools for creating, editing, and analyzing diagrams and graphs, supporting real-time collaboration and multiple platforms.
Gliffy helps you turn complex ideas into clear diagrams quickly, with AI-powered tools and real-time collaboration for teams and businesses.
Easily create and share collaborative mind maps and flowcharts online. Organize ideas visually and work with others in real time, right from your browser.
Create interactive charts, maps, and tables easily with Datawrapper—no coding needed. Visualize your data and share it online or export for reports.
Excalidraw is an online collaborative whiteboard where you can sketch diagrams with a hand-drawn look, perfect for brainstorming and teamwork.
Create diagrams, flowcharts, and wireframes online with real-time team collaboration and an extensive template library. No software installation needed.
Create diagrams, flowcharts, mind maps, and org charts online with thousands of templates and AI-powered features for easy visual collaboration.
Infogram lets you easily create interactive charts, infographics, and dashboards with AI tools. Design and share engaging data visualizations online.
Creately is a visual collaboration and diagramming tool for teams to brainstorm, plan projects, and connect ideas on a shared online workspace.
Visual Paradigm offers powerful tools for creating diagrams, modeling systems, and managing agile projects, all in one platform for teams and businesses.
GitMind lets you create, edit, and share mind maps, flowcharts, and diagrams online with AI-powered tools for easy brainstorming and project planning.
Create interactive timelines for projects, history, or education. Collaborate with others and visualize events easily using Timetoast's online timeline maker.
Venngage lets you easily create and customize infographics online. Sign in to design visual content for reports, presentations, and more—no design skills needed.
Create scientific infographics and graphical abstracts online using 40,000+ accurate illustrations across 80+ research fields. Free and easy to use.
Create, simulate, and share system dynamics and agent-based models for free in your browser. No downloads needed—just sign up and start building models.
Create flowcharts, network diagrams, UML, and more with this free online diagram maker. Import files from other tools and design visually with ease.
Create, edit, and visualize AWS and Azure cloud architecture diagrams instantly. Connect your live environment and optimize your cloud setup easily.
Create sequence diagrams quickly and easily with this free online tool—no software download needed, just type your scenario and see your diagram instantly.
Create storyboards online with easy drag-and-drop tools, AI image generation, and templates—perfect for planning videos and sharing ideas visually.
Kumu lets you organize complex data into interactive relationship maps, making it easy to visualize connections and gain insights from your information.
Storyboard That lets you easily create storyboards, comics, and posters online—perfect for teachers, students, and creatives to visualize stories.
Log in to create diagrams, brainstorm on virtual whiteboards, and collaborate with your team in real time using Lucid’s visual collaboration tools.
Venngage lets you easily create infographics, presentations, and reports using thousands of templates and AI-powered design tools—no design skills needed.
Piktochart lets you quickly create infographics, reports, and presentations with AI-powered tools—no design skills needed. Start for free in your browser.
Design 3D-style maps, infographics, and isometric illustrations easily using a library of icons. No design experience needed—start for free online.
MindMup is a free online mind mapping tool that helps you quickly capture, organize, and share ideas on an easy-to-use digital canvas.
Diesel is a safe and flexible ORM and query builder for Rust, helping developers interact with databases easily and securely.
EJS is a simple templating language that helps you create HTML using plain JavaScript, making it easy to generate dynamic web pages quickly.
Explore tech guides, tutorials, and tools like a cron job generator to simplify system admin tasks and stay updated on the latest tech topics.
Graph Commons lets you map, analyze, and share complex data networks easily, helping you find insights and collaborate with others online.
Flourish lets you create interactive charts, maps, and data visualizations without coding, making it easy to bring your data stories to life online.
Create and customize LaTeX tables online with an easy-to-use generator. Paste spreadsheet data, merge cells, and download your table instantly.
Create interactive charts and dashboards online with Plotly. Easily visualize your data, customize designs, and share your work right from your browser.
GitHub Copilot helps you write code faster by using AI to suggest code and functions as you type, making programming easier and more efficient.
Tabnine is an AI-powered coding assistant that helps you write secure, efficient code faster while keeping your code private and compliant with your standards.